How to Improve Your Spoken English at Work: A Simple Framework

If you want to improve quickly, focus on clarity and structure.

Use this approach:


1. Speak in shorter sentences

Break your ideas into smaller parts.

Example:

❌ “So I was thinking that maybe we could look at improving the process because it might help…”

✅ “We need to improve the process. It will help the team work more efficiently.”


2. Focus on one idea at a time

Before you speak, decide your main point:

👉 “We need to review this approach.”

Avoid trying to explain everything at once.


3. Slow down your delivery

Speaking more slowly helps you:

  • think clearly
  • improve pronunciation
  • stay in control

Fluency comes from control, not speed.


This approach makes your spoken English:

  • clearer
  • more natural
  • more confident

Common Habits That Slow Down Your Spoken English

If you struggle with spoken English, you may be doing one or more of these:

  • building long, complex sentences
  • overthinking grammar while speaking
  • trying to use advanced vocabulary
  • speaking too quickly

These habits reduce clarity and confidence.

For example:

❌ “I just think maybe we could consider reviewing the approach to improve efficiency…”

Now compare it to:

✅ “We need to review the approach to improve efficiency.”

This is:

  • clear
  • direct
  • easier to say
